6-Day Itinerary: Exploring Goa

Day 1: Friday, September 8

In the morning, kickstart your Goa adventure by visiting the beautiful Basilica of Bom Jesus. This UNESCO World Heritage Site is renowned for housing the mortal remains of St. Francis Xavier. Afterward, head to the bustling Mapusa Market to experience the vibrant local culture and shop for souvenirs.

  • Basilica of Bom Jesus: Estimated Cost - Free, Time Spent - 1 hour
  • Mapusa Market: Estimated Cost - Variable, Time Spent - 2 hours
Day 2: Saturday, September 9

Start your day with a visit to the stunning Dudhsagar Falls, located on the Mandovi River. Enjoy the cascading waterfalls amidst lush greenery. In the afternoon, explore the vibrant streets of Panaji, the state capital, and indulge in some delicious Goan cuisine.

  • Dudhsagar Falls: Estimated Cost - Entrance fee, Time Spent - 3 hours
  • Panaji: Estimated Cost - Variable, Time Spent - 3 hours
Day 3: Sunday, September 10

Embrace the sun and sand by spending your morning at the famous Calangute Beach. Relax, swim, and soak up the beach vibes. In the afternoon, visit the Aguada Fort, a Portuguese era fort offering panoramic views of the Arabian Sea. End your day with a sunset cruise along the Mandovi River.

  • Calangute Beach: Estimated Cost - Free, Time Spent - 4 hours
  • Aguada Fort: Estimated Cost - Entrance fee, Time Spent - 2 hours
  • Sunset Cruise: Estimated Cost - Variable, Time Spent - 2 hours
Day 4: Monday, September 11

Immerse yourself in the history and culture of Goa by visiting the beautiful Old Goa. Explore the Se Cathedral, the largest church in Asia, and the nearby Church of St. Cajetan. In the afternoon, take a leisurely stroll through the Fontainhas neighborhood in Panaji, known for its Portuguese architecture and vibrant colors.

  • Se Cathedral: Estimated Cost - Free, Time Spent - 1 hour
  • Church of St. Cajetan: Estimated Cost - Free, Time Spent - 1 hour
  • Fontainhas: Estimated Cost - Free, Time Spent - 2 hours
Day 5: Tuesday, September 12

Experience the serene beauty of Goa's wildlife by visiting the Bhagwan Mahavir Wildlife Sanctuary. Explore the lush forests, spot various species of flora and fauna, and take a refreshing dip in the Tambdi Surla Waterfall. In the afternoon, head to the peaceful Palolem Beach and relax under the swaying palm trees.

  • Bhagwan Mahavir Wildlife Sanctuary: Estimated Cost - Entrance fee, Time Spent - 4 hours
  • Tambdi Surla Waterfall: Estimated Cost - Free, Time Spent - 2 hours
  • Palolem Beach: Estimated Cost - Free, Time Spent - 3 hours
Day 6: Wednesday, September 13

On your final day, venture to the picturesque Chapora Fort, known for its panoramic views of the Vagator Beach. Explore the ruins and soak in the historical charm. In the afternoon, visit the vibrant Anjuna Flea Market to shop for unique handicrafts, clothing, and jewelry.

  • Chapora Fort: Estimated Cost - Free, Time Spent - 2 hours
  • Anjuna Flea Market: Estimated Cost - Variable, Time Spent - 3 hours

Hidden Gems and Local Favorites

For those seeking off the beaten path experiences, head to the peaceful Divar Island, located along the Mandovi River. Explore the quaint villages, ancient temples, and lush green landscapes. Another local favorite is the Savoi Plantation, where you can learn about Goan agriculture and indulge in a traditional Goan meal amidst a serene setting.
